People have been saying bitcoin is dead probably since day 2 of its existence.  Don't pay any attention to them.  Right now it's sitting pretty at just about $6500, and that's much higher than what it was in 2015 when I first bought bitcoin.  That's a hell of a gain, although not for me since I didn't buy at that point and hold it like I should have.  Hindsight is 20/20.

Don't mistake bitcoin for the rest of the crypto market.  There are way too many coins on the market, and most of them are destined to be in the Yobit 1-satoshi graveyard in a year or so, maybe sooner.  Nobody is ever going to use shitcoins for anything other than trading, and most of them aren't even going to be useful for that eventually.  In fact, if you take a look at all the coins that are offered on exchanges like Yobit, you'll see that many of them have ZERO buy orders, so even if you held a huge amount of shitcoin X, you'd never be able to sell it, even for 1 satoshi.  They're totally useless.

I do think a crash is coming, but not for bitcoin.  What's going to crash is the ICO market, followed by altcoins.  Once people finally wake up and realize there's no reason to own any of them, they'll sell and the price will tank.  Don't know when that's going to happen, but I'm nearly certain it will eventually.
